Title: Saumya Gurbani: Innovator in Magnetic Resonance Spectroscopy
Introduction
Saumya Gurbani is an accomplished inventor based in Atlanta, GA (US). She has made significant contributions to the field of magnetic resonance spectroscopy through her innovative patent. Her work focuses on enhancing the accuracy and speed of metabolite measurements, which is crucial for various medical applications.
Latest Patents
Saumya Gurbani holds a patent titled "Systems and methods for rapidly determining one or more metabolite measurements from MR spectroscopy data." This patent describes a parallelized deep learning approach to spectral fitting for magnetic resonance spectroscopy data. The method enables accurate and rapid spectral fitting and determination of metabolite measurements using a conventional computer. It involves processing multi-spectra magnetic resonance (MR) spectroscopy data through a series of neural networks. The process includes determining baseline components of each spectrum, generating baseline-corrected components, and determining peak components to derive metabolite measurements in the region of interest.
Career Highlights
Throughout her career, Saumya has worked with prestigious institutions such as Emory University and the University of Miami. Her experience in these organizations has allowed her to collaborate with leading experts in the field and contribute to groundbreaking research.
Collaborations
Saumya has collaborated with notable colleagues, including Hyunsuk Shim and Lee Cooper. These partnerships have further enriched her research and innovation in the field of magnetic resonance spectroscopy.
